Rotation of Director in private company subsidiary of public

This query is : Resolved 

02 May 2011 A private company wholly owned subsidiary of a Public Company has 2 directors. How the retirement by rotation will take place in the up coming AGM ?

09 May 2011 Well ! Your Question carries segment of solution.

When a company is a subsidiary of public company, all conditions that are applicable to public company, is also applicable for private. And a Company being a Subsidiary of Public, Should have at least three directors on Board.

If it all, if the company has only two directors, then also two directors are eligible to re-appointment !
